The Public Health Agency of Canada (#PHAC) has released a Public Health Notice regarding an outbreak of E. coli infections linked to Pillsbury brand Pizza Pops.
As of January 26, 2026, there are 29 laboratory-confirmed cases of E. coli reported in the following provinces: British Columbia (4), Alberta (12), Saskatchewan (6), Manitoba (2), Ontario (2), New Brunswick (2) and Newfoundland and Labrador (1)
